Abstract
The precise measurement of top quark production and properties is one of the primary goals of the Tevatron during Run II. The total top-antitop production cross-section has been measured in a large variety of decay channels and using different selection criteria. Results from differential cross-section measurements and searches for new physics in top-antitop production and top quark decays are available. Electroweak production of single top quarks has been searched for. The results from all these analyses, using typically 200/pb of data, are presented.
